Transaction 108b26c0e25cd96928e5c3abe7d5d7b992fa25980e60c0590b6feeccebb52961
1 Input
1 Output
-
108b26c0e25cd96928e5c3abe7d5d7b992fa25980e60c0590b6feeccebb52961:0
- value
- 199660843
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ffb1eab7c5c24741bace3d0626907dba432147c
- address
- bc1q8la3a2mutsj8gxavu0gxy6g8mwjry9rurpwdg8